Title: Arvi Yli-Hankala: Innovator in Anesthesia Monitoring
Introduction
Arvi Yli-Hankala is a notable inventor based in Tampere, Finland. He has made significant contributions to the field of anesthesia monitoring through his innovative methods and apparatuses. With a total of 2 patents, Yli-Hankala's work focuses on enhancing patient comfort during anesthesia and sedation.
Latest Patents
Yli-Hankala's latest patents include a method and apparatus based on the combination of physiological parameters for the assessment of analgesia during anesthesia or sedation. This invention relates to a method for monitoring a patient's condition under anesthesia or sedation. It involves acquiring one or more signals that represent cardiovascular and/or combined electrical biopotential on the skull activity of the patient. From these signals, at least two parameter values are derived or calculated, related to quantities such as waveform amplitude, periodicity, morphology, variability, energy, power, signal complexity, and frequency content. A predetermined mathematical index for the probability of patient comfort is utilized, where these parameters serve as variables. The method calculates successively changing probability index values of this mathematical index.
